Pricing
When shopping for a new water heater, it’s essential to consider the pricing offered by your options. Prices vary by brand and fuel type, and you may want to compare energy-efficient models that can save you money on heating costs in the long run.
Consider how much hot water your family uses. Choosing the proper tank size can significantly affect how much hot water you get at peak times, such as morning showers and running the dishwasher and washing machine. Lastly, you should check each unit’s energy efficiency rating (EF), as higher ratings can save you more money in the long run.
